- The distance between Aranyaprathet, Thailand and Dillon, Mt, Usa is approximately 12,574 km or 7,813 mi.
- To reach Aranyaprathet in this distance one would set out from Dillon, Mt bearing 322.2°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Aranyaprathet bearing 206.5° or SSW .
- Aranyaprathet has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Dillon, Mt has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
- Aranyaprathet is in or near the tropical dry forest biome whereas Dillon, Mt is in or near the boreal dry scrub biome.
- The average annual temperature is 20.8 °C (37.4°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 18.3 °C (32.9°F) less in Aranyaprathet.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1141.3 mm (44.9 in) more which is equivalent to 1141.3 l/m² (28.01 US gal/ft²) or 11,413,000 l/ha (1,220,125 US gal/ac) more. About 4 7/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 27.3° higher in Aranyaprathet than in Dillon, Mt.
